    Kim SM, Kuzuyama T, Chang YJ, Song KS, Kim SU. Identification of Class 2 1-deoxy-D-xylulose 5-Phosphate Synthase and 1-Deoxy-D-xylulose 5-Phosphate Reductoisomerase Genes from Ginkgo biloba and Their Transcription in Embryo Culture with Respect to Ginkgolide Biosynthesis. Planta Med 2006; 72: 234-240

    The amino acid sequence of GbDXS2 consists of 738 residues and not 739 as erroneously stated on page 238, second column, second paragraph.

    The putative GbDXR has 477 amino acid residues and not 478 as erroneously stated on page 239, first column.
